How fast are Homes leasing in Riverside right now?
Belong-managed single-family Homes in Riverside lease in an average of 50 days (Source: Belong internal data, 3 Homes leased, 2025).
That figure covers the full timeline: listing goes live, marketing runs, showings happen, applications come in, screening completes, and the lease gets signed. It is time from listing to signed lease, not to move-in.
A few things to know about that number:
- It reflects professionally managed, single-family Homes, priced against the local comp set.
- Rental market velocity is structurally slower than the for-sale market because Resident screening, income verification, and lease negotiation happen after initial interest, not before.
- Individual results vary by price point, condition, location within the metro, and how the Home is marketed.
Three Homes is a small sample. It is Belong's actual Riverside book of business for 2025, not a projection. Take it as directional evidence, not a market-wide median.
How does rental leasing speed compare to for-sale Homes in Riverside?
For-sale homes in Riverside go pending in 25 days on average (Data: Zillow Research, May 2025). Rental leasing in Riverside runs roughly twice as long.
| Transaction type | Time to close | Source |
|---|---|---|
| For-sale (list to pending) | 25 days | [Data: Zillow Research](https://www.zillow.com/research/data/), May 2025 |
| Rental (Belong Homes) | 50 days | Belong internal data, 2025 |
Why the gap? Two reasons.
First, buyers walk in pre-qualified. A serious buyer usually has a pre-approval letter before they tour. The financing check happened weeks ago. When they make an offer, the seller is evaluating a mostly-vetted counterparty.
Second, rental screening happens after the tour. A Resident applies, then income gets verified, employment gets confirmed, references get called, credit gets pulled, and prior rental history gets checked. All of that is downstream of "I like this Home."
A 2x gap between rental and for-sale timelines is typical across most US markets, not a Riverside-specific issue.
What factors affect how quickly a rental Home leases in Riverside?
Four levers move the number: price, condition, marketing, and screening speed.
Price. Homes priced at or below the $2,519/month typical rent for Riverside (Data: Zillow Research, May 2025) draw more applications, faster. Overpriced Homes sit. Every week on market is roughly a 2% hit to annual yield.
Condition. Move-in-ready Homes with professional photos lease faster than Homes shown with phone snapshots and deferred maintenance. This is not a matter of taste. Listings with 20+ high-quality photos get more clicks, more tours, and more applications.
Marketing distribution. Zillow, Apartments.com, Trulia, Hotpads, Realtor.com, Facebook Marketplace. A Home listed in one place converts slower than a Home syndicated across the whole network.
Screening speed. Once an interested Resident applies, the clock is still running. Fast document review, fast reference calls, fast decisions. Delays here account for a big share of the "back half" of the leasing timeline.
Location matters too. Homes near employment centers, good schools, and transit lease faster than Homes in outer submarkets. And there is a seasonal pattern: spring and summer listings move faster than winter listings, sometimes by 10 to 20%.
What is the current rental market temperature in Riverside?
Riverside has a market heat index of 61 out of 100 as of May 2025 (Data: Zillow Research). That is moderate. Not a Member's market, not a Resident's market.
Some context on the broader Riverside housing picture (Data: Zillow Research, May 2025):
| Metric | Value |
|---|---|
| Typical rent (ZORI) | $2,519/month |
| Typical home value (ZHVI) | $585,378 |
| Median sale price | $575,000 |
| For-sale inventory | 16,660 Homes |
| New listings (May) | 4,775 |
| For-sale listings with price cuts | 22.8% |
| Days to pending (for-sale) | 25 |
| Market heat index | 61/100 |
The 22.8% price-cut rate signals softness in the for-sale market. That softness pushes some would-be buyers into the rental market, keeping Resident demand steady. Homeownership affordability in Riverside is stretched at a $585,378 typical home value against a $2,519 typical rent, and that math tends to protect rental absorption.
How can Members reduce days on market for Riverside rentals?
The two biggest levers are competitive pricing and running the leasing process as a system, not a series of one-off tasks.
Here is what actually compresses the timeline:
- Price within 5% of the $2,519 typical rent for comparable Homes in the specific Riverside submarket. Not the metro average. The block.
- Syndicate to every major platform on day one. Zillow, Apartments.com, Realtor.com, Hotpads, Facebook Marketplace, all at once.
- Respond to inquiries within 2 hours. Interested Residents are talking to five other listings. First response usually wins the tour.
- Schedule showings within 24 hours. Every day a tour is delayed is a day the Resident is booking somewhere else.
- Pre-screen by phone before the tour. Confirm income, move-in date, and rental history in a five-minute call. Don't waste tours on unqualified applicants.
- Digital applications and e-sign leases. Paper kills a week for no reason.

What is the typical rent in Riverside in 2025?
The typical rent in Riverside is $2,519/month as of May 2025 (Data: Zillow Research). This is the Zillow Observed Rent Index (ZORI) and represents typical rent across a range of Home types in the metro area. Single-family Homes may rent above this figure depending on size, condition, and specific submarket.

How does Riverside compare to other Southern California rental markets?
Riverside sits at a market heat index of 61 out of 100 (Data: Zillow Research, May 2025), which is moderate. Rent at $2,519/month is meaningfully lower than Los Angeles or Orange County, which is one reason Riverside has held Resident demand steady even as the broader Southern California for-sale market softens (22.8% of Riverside for-sale listings have price cuts, per Zillow Research, May 2025).
